Founded in 1997 as the International High School Belgrade (IHSB), the British International School (BIS) has over the years experienced great development. The school is now located in two campuses (primary and secondary) both in the quiet residential area of Dedinje largely populated by expatriate families. The campuses provide plenty of outdoor play areas for students of all ages. Secondary students have access to a fully-functioning science laboratory. Both Primary and Secondary students enjoy four separate computer laboratories with digital projectors as well as two large libraries.
As IHSB, British International School was the first International School in Serbia to be awarded International Centre status by Cambridge University for the IGCSE and A-level programmes. It is recognized in the US as a High School and by the UK Department for Children, Schools and Families as an Overseas School. BIS uses the Cambridge University International Curriculum for IGCSEs and A-levels in conjunction with the diploma of the University of Nebraska, where required by certain students.
BIS supports a range of international university entrance examinations and pathways. An English as a Second Language programme is offered to students who require these special tutorial classes. BIS is an Educational Testing Service recognized High School, number 799001.
The Primary department provides British National Curriculum to Reception and Key Stage 1 students. Students in Key Stage 2 study the accredited Cambridge Primary Programme. Children have access to high-quality resources and professionally trained UK teaching staff.
The Secondary school provides an enriched British National Curriculum for students in Key Stage 3.
BIS is governed by a Board of Directors. The faculty members are highly qualified and, with the many positive developments in Belgrade, are increasingly being recruited from international locations. The school actively promotes family involvement, where appropriate, utilizing parental skills in the classrooms.
BIS is the only authorized Duke of Edinburgh Award centre in the Balkans. This prestigious award offers students recognition for personal development, community service and expedition completion.
Although there is no entry examination, students must be able to prove a required fluency of English suitable to their course requirements. ESL provision is available where appropriate.
